I was at the Merrillville vs Andrean game. I was very impressed with Hill. Excellent athlete and very composed. DAC is correct in that most of his throws were swing passes mainly to Jordan. I was really impressed that Hill kept his eyes downfield when under pressure. He extends plays with his athleticism but is always looking to throw not run. Cam Jordan is an absolute stud!! Super fast and packs a punch for only being 179-180#.

Merrillville offensive line needs to improve. They weren’t moving many bodies consistently in the run game. In fact, nice job by Merrillville OC to stop running inside and started throwing swing passes to Jordan in space.

I wasn’t overly impressed with Merrillville wr’s but then again Jordan was stealing the show.

It will be interesting to see how both the offensive line and defense hold up vs Loyola, a team that is on an entirely different level than Andrean. It should be fun to watch.
